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Dauphin De L'Amazone | Cercopithèque de Brazza |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(animal) | Animalia (animal)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mammifères) | Mammalia (mammifères) |
| Order |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Iniidae |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) |
| Genus | Inia | Cercopithecus |
| Species | Inia geoffrensis | Cercopithecus neglectus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Dauphin De L'Amazone and Cercopithèque de Brazza share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mammifères)
